Market Overview

Mammoth Lakes, California, is a thriving Airbnb market, primarily driven by its reputation as a premier destination for outdoor enthusiasts. The city's proximity to the Mammoth Mountain Ski Area and the stunning Yosemite National Park makes it a hot spot for tourists year-round. The winter months see a surge in demand for cozy, ski-in/ski-out accommodations, while the summer attracts hikers, mountain bikers, and nature lovers. The market is diverse, with a mix of luxury chalets, rustic cabins, and modern condos. Despite the seasonal nature of the market, occupancy rates remain relatively high throughout the year, thanks to a steady influx of weekend visitors from Los Angeles and San Francisco. The city's strict short-term rental regulations ensure a level playing field, but hosts must stay updated on any changes to avoid penalties.

Airbnb Seasonality

In Mammoth Lakes, California, the Airbnb market experiences significant seasonality due to the area's popular outdoor activities. The winter months, particularly December through February, see a surge in bookings as guests flock to the region for its renowned skiing and snowboarding opportunities. Conversely, the summer months also attract a high volume of visitors, keen to explore the area's hiking trails, fishing spots, and natural beauty. However, the shoulder seasons - spring and fall - tend to see a dip in demand. During these periods, hosts may need to adjust their pricing strategies and marketing efforts to maintain occupancy rates.

Short Term Rental Regulations

In Mammoth Lakes, California, Airbnb hosts must adhere to a set of local regulations to ensure a smooth operation of their short-term rental business. One of the key requirements is obtaining a Transient Occupancy Tax (TOT) certificate and a business tax certificate. The TOT, often referred to as a hotel or bed tax, is a 13% tax charged to renters who stay less than 31 consecutive days. Additionally, hosts are required to limit their occupancy to two people per bedroom plus two additional people per property, and must provide off-street parking for all guests. Noise restrictions are also enforced, with quiet hours between 10pm and 7am. Non-compliance with these regulations can result in hefty fines and potential revocation of rental permits.

Best Practices for Management

Managing Airbnb properties in Mammoth Lakes, California, requires a keen understanding of the seasonal fluctuations in tourism. The winter months, with the influx of skiers and snowboarders, often see higher occupancy rates and can command higher rental prices. However, the off-peak seasons can present a challenge in maintaining steady bookings. To mitigate this, hosts should consider offering off-season discounts or promoting local non-winter activities, such as hiking or fishing, to attract guests. Regular maintenance is also crucial, especially before the winter season, to ensure properties are well-equipped to handle the harsh weather conditions.

Locations and Amenities

In Mammoth Lakes, California, properties that offer amenities catering to the outdoor enthusiast tend to thrive. Given the area's reputation as a premier destination for skiing, hiking, and fishing, accommodations equipped with ski storage, boot dryers, and fishing gear cleaning stations often see higher occupancy rates. Additionally, properties that provide amenities such as hot tubs or fireplaces for post-adventure relaxation are highly sought after. Proximity to local attractions like Mammoth Mountain and Yosemite National Park is a significant draw, but offering amenities like free parking and shuttle services to these locations can set a property apart. Lastly, given the town's alpine climate, properties with heating systems and cozy interiors are preferred, especially during the winter months.

What is vacation rental property management?

Vacation rental property management is a service provider that maintains and improves a vacation rental on behalf of owners. They manage the ongoing operation, marketing, maintenance, and promotion of a vacation rental, short-term rental, or Airbnb property.

What services does a vacation rental manager offer?

Most managers offer partial or complete end-to-end management of vacation rental properties. Complete management includes all aspects of home maintenance, cleaning, guest and host communications, and marketing, pricing, and promotion of your property. How long does the onboarding process take?

The onboarding process usually takes 2-4 weeks. This gives the manager and owner ample time to inspect the property, get it ready for guests, and get the listing live. In the event that owners need additional time to furnish or otherwise improve the property, the onboarding process can be extended.

Will I get a smart lock?

Yes, most managers provide a smart lock. This helps them operate the home and seamlessly let guests in. While there is some upfront expense associated with the lock and some additional time to set it up, there’s nothing worse than a guest not being able to access the property when they arrive.

Will they take updated photos of the property?

In most cases, your manager will hire a professional photographer to do a shoot at the home. This happens after the home is both cleaned and staged for photography. This helps the home stand out on vacation rental booking sites and results in better bookings overall. If you have really high-quality photos already, you can skip this step in the onboarding process.
